Message type: E = Error
Message class: 63 - Messages for Real Estate Management
Message number: 590
Message text: Assignment of particip.IDs inconsistent with existing cost collectors
The system currently does not allow such a change.
Change the participation ID back to the "old" settlement unit
assignment. It will be possible in a later release to change the
periods for cost collectors that have already been generated.
